How To Fix LCAM_REG020 - Cannot delete; shift &1 has business data


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: LCAM_REG -

  • Message number: 020

  • Message text: Cannot delete; shift &1 has business data

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message LCAM_REG020 - Cannot delete; shift &1 has business data ?

    The SAP error message LCAM_REG020 indicates that a shift (or work shift) cannot be deleted because it is associated with existing business data. This typically occurs in the context of time management or workforce management modules where shifts are linked to employee time records, attendance, or other related data.

    Cause:

    The primary cause of this error is that the shift you are trying to delete has been used in transactions or records that are still active or have not been archived. This could include:

    • Time entries for employees that reference the shift.
    • Attendance records that are linked to the shift.
    • Any other business processes that utilize the shift in question.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you can follow these steps:

    1. Identify Dependencies: Check for any existing records that reference the shift you are trying to delete. This can include:

      • Time entries
      • Attendance records
      • Shift assignments
    2. Delete or Modify Dependent Records: If you find any records that are linked to the shift, you will need to either delete or modify those records to remove the dependency. This may involve:

      • Deleting time entries that reference the shift.
      • Changing employee assignments to a different shift.
      • Archiving or adjusting attendance records.
    3. Re-attempt Deletion: Once all dependencies have been addressed, try deleting the shift again.

    4. Consult Documentation: If you are unsure about which records are linked to the shift, consult your SAP documentation or reach out to your SAP support team for assistance.

    5. Check for Authorizations: Ensure that you have the necessary authorizations to delete shifts and related records. Sometimes, lack of permissions can also lead to errors.
